Room to Read announce the job vacancy for the post of Manager-Research Monitoring and Evaluation (RM&E). The Manager reports to the Country Director, Room to Read Nepal and is a part of the Nepal Country Management Team (CMT). The Manager is based in Kathmandu and requires frequent travel to field office and project sites within different parts of Room to Read Nepal and occasional international travel.
Duties & Responsibilities: Design and Implementation of RM&E Activities (60% of the effort)
- Oversee implementation of data collection activities conducted as part of the evaluation of RTR Nepal’s Literacy Program and Girl’s Education Program in accordance with RTR’s protocols and best practices in the field.
- Provide technical assistance on the development and adaptation of instruments/ assessments to be used in support of RM&E projects in Nepal.
- Develop research proposals and designs specific to RTR Nepal’s portfolio and context.
- Lead the analysis and reporting of Project Implementation Monitoring data (PIM), collaborate with Country Office leadership and Program Teams to reflect on PIM findings, and incorporate lessons learned into the project design and implementation in Nepal.
- Conduct regular visits to the field offices and project sites to ensure compliance with implementation monitoring and other data collection activities and collaborate with Operations and Program colleagues to remediate issues.
- Ensure high quality collection and reporting of RTR’s Global Indicator (GI) data and coordinate GI reflection with Country Office and Global Office colleagues.
- Support data collection for program expansion related activities including contextualization of Global Office guidelines and support capacity building of RM&E related activities for Nepal Country Office, field staffs, partners and consultants such as data collector (enumerators and supervisors).
- Provide input into donor reporting with a focus on learning and evaluation results.
- Lead evaluation result review process with Program colleagues to identify improvements in program design and implementation.
- Collaborate with Global RM&E team members (especially the Asia Regional RM&E Manager based in Delhi) to enhance global RM&E products and guidance.
Team Leadership and Capacity Building (25% of the effort)
- Ensure the Nepal CO has the staff and technical capacity to implement required activities.
- Build capacity of RM&E staff to implement high quality data collection and relevant analysis of implementation monitoring data.
- As needed, develop Terms of Reference for consultants, data collection firms or individual data collectors and manage execution of activities.
- In collaboration with team members, develop goals and professional development plans to advance organizational goals and individual professional expertise.
Thought leadership (15% of the effort)
- Stay informed about research, evaluation and measurement methods in RTR program areas and translate that knowledge into improved practices for the RTR Nepal CO.
- Facilitate the dissemination of monitoring, evaluation and research reports/ findings to Nepal CO staff.
- Represent RTR and facilitate dissemination of RTR’s RM&E works and results to various external stakeholders including government officials, academia, funders, and other local partners.
- Identify partnership opportunities in Nepal aligned with RTR’s Strategic Plan to improve visibility and recognition of the organization’s capability in thought-leadership.
Qualifications:
Required
- Masters or advanced degree in social sciences or relevant field.
- At least 10 years of post-education relevant experience in the development sector or international development in line with the duties and responsibilities outlined above.
- Strong technical competence in research, monitoring and evaluation theories, methods and their practical application in the field.
- Prior experience in implementing and overseeing large scale data collection activities and monitoring processes.
- Strong quantitative analysis skills, with proven ability to work with data analysis software packages such as Stata/ SPSS/ SAS.
- Strong planning, team building, leadership, supervision and capacity building skills.
- Ability to take own initiative.
- Excellent interpersonal, collaboration and relationship building skills.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ills in English.
- Ability to travel frequently within Nepal (including remote and hard to reach project sites) and occasional international travel.
Desired
- Knowledge and prior experience in qualitative analysis theories and methods.
- Prior experience/ exposure to sectors similar to RTR program focus areas (early grade literacy, adolescent education, life skills, etc.)
- Prior experience in working with schools, teacher, administrators, and government officials.
- Conversant with remote working culture using web-applications (Skype, Microsoft Team, etc.)
